CURRENTLY, Attention Deficit Hyperactivity Disorder is estimated to affect 2.5% of adults, about 3 to 7% of school-age children (6-12 years) worldwide, and in more than 68% of cases the disorder lasts for life. Considering these numbers, their high prevalence, and with the objective of addressing the endless and controversial discussion about risks, the high increase in the consumption of the remedy in the country, and the probable effects of dependence on the use of the drug Ritalin (Methylphenidate) for the treatment of ADHD, this book was prepared simply and interactively to provide that - after this brief reading - you can even expand your own opinion of risks, benefits, truths, and the lies concerning the use of the drug Ritalin as the substance of first choice for the treatment of ADHD. The book also contains a list of some celebrities who own the Disorder and closes with exciting testimonials from people diagnosed with ADHD.
